DS1624
Digital Thermometer and Memory

Description
The DS1624 consists of a digital thermometer and 256 bytes of E2 memory. The thermometer provides 13-bit temperature readings which indicate the temperature of the device. The E2 memory allows a user to store frequency compensation coefficients for digital correction of crystal frequency due to temperature. Any other type of information may also reside in this user space.

Key Features
  • Temperature measurements require no external components
  • Measures temperatures from -55°C to +125°C in 0.03125°C increments. Fahrenheit equivalent is -67°F to +257°F in 0.05625°F increments
  • Temperature is read as a 13-bit value (two byte transfer)
  • Converts temperature to digital word in 1 second (max)
  • 256 bytes of E2 memory on board for storing information such as frequency compensation coefficients
  • Data is read from/written via a 2-wire serial interface (open drain I/O lines)
  • Applications include temperature-compensated crystal oscillators for test equipment and radio systems
  • 8-pin DIP or SOIC packages
